  4. Smart Contracts are a major part of the blockchain that helps automate the execution of functions when set conditions are met. However, its functionality was ultimately limited due to one major drawback: lack of access to real-world data. This limitation was solved with the launch of Chainlink, a decentralized oracle network that connects smart contracts with off-chain data sources. In this article, we’ll discuss Chainlink, its history, use cases, and its workings.

    What is Chainlink?

    Chainlink can be described as a decentralized platform that operates on the Oracle network. It links smart contracts to the real world through nodes that gather data from off-chain sources. This improves the functionality of smart contracts, allowing them to engage with real-world events such as payments, booking services, and more while maintaining security and reliability. In addition to real-time data, Chainlink also involves off-chain computing and cross-chain interoperability, making it suitable for dApps that must get data from sources beyond the blockchain. LINK is used in Chainlink as a means of payment, most especially to the node operators that provide the off-chain data and services provided on the blockchain system.

    Use Cases and Features

    On the Chainlink platform, smart contracts can receive real-world data thanks to the oracle network, which provides a reliable and secure connection between blockchain and off-chain data sources. This unique capability allows smart contracts to participate in events occurring outside the blockchain, such as weather forecasting, sports events, election results, and more.

    Chainlink offers unique opportunities for integrating real-world data into smart contracts, significantly expanding their functionality and applications. Based on the Ethereum blockchain, the platform maintains a high level of security and is an important element in the development of the DeFi ecosystem.
